About St Helens
Summers have an average temperature of 19 °C, with humidity levels of about 75%. Winters bring an average temperature of 4 °C, with humidity levels of about 85%.
St Helens is home of the academic institute St Helens College. The biggest sports facility in St Helens is Totally Wicked Stadium, which may be a landmark worth exploring. The largest healthcare facility or hospital in the area is Whiston Hospital.
Nature lovers can unwind at Taylor Park, a serene green space in the heart of the city. History and art aficionados will appreciate the World of Glass Museum, which showcases St Helens’s culture and heritage. Readers can visit St Helens Library for a quiet retreat.
You can travel to and from Liverpool John Lennon Airport by Bus and Taxi.
There are several ways to get around St Helens with public transit. The most popular public transit options are Bus and Train.
The biggest public transit stations in the area are St Helens Bus Station and St Helens Central railway station.
In St Helens, you can use the following payment methods for public transit: Cash, Contactless card and Mobile payment.
About Liverpool
Summers have an average temperature of 19 °C, with humidity levels of about 75%. Winters bring an average temperature of 6 °C, with humidity levels of about 80%.
Liverpool is home of the academic institute University of Liverpool. The biggest sports facility in Liverpool is Anfield, which may be a landmark worth exploring. The largest healthcare facility or hospital in the area is Royal Liverpool University Hospital.
Nature lovers can unwind at Sefton Park, a serene green space in the heart of the city. History and art aficionados will appreciate the World Museum Liverpool, which showcases Liverpool’s culture and heritage. Readers can visit Liverpool Central Library for a quiet retreat.
You can travel to and from Liverpool John Lennon Airport by Bus, Taxi and Train.
There are several ways to get around Liverpool with public transit. The most popular public transit options are Bus, Train and Ferry.
The biggest public transit stations in the area are Liverpool ONE Bus Station, Liverpool Lime Street and Pier Head Ferry Terminal.
In Liverpool, you can use the following payment methods for public transit: Contactless card, Cash and Mobile payment.
